  Unified Progress International Education (UPI Education) has begun to catch the attention of public and private school systems with its new philosophy of training curriculum. The non-profit organization is uniting business, government, school administration, organizations and agencies in order to prepare school age students for the rigors of life. The organization has integrated a diverse group of professionals including politicians, administrators, fundraising experts, marketing strategists and non-profit organizations with an inclusive and extensive background in order to pave the way for the Life Skills Solutions™ curriculum developed by UPI Education.

The UPI Education Life Skills Solutions course was launched as an accredited/elective high school class in New Haven, Connecticut in August, 2004. The course is design for students age 10-19.
